A#GDGBE Guitar Tuner
A#GDGBE | B♭GDGBE Kottke Across The Street - Guitar tuning, chords & scales
The "Kottke Across The Street" tuning is a distinctive and deeply resonant setup utilized by the legendary Leo Kottke for his piece "Across The Street" from the album "Standing In My Shoes". This tuning, renowned for its unique sonic landscape, showcases Kottke's innovative approach to the guitar, moving far beyond conventional open tunings to create rich, complex textures and harmonies.
Technical Analysis
This tuning presents a fascinating array of intervals, particularly in its lower register. Starting from the lowest string, the open notes are A#2, G2, D3, G3, B3, E4. The core of the tuning, particularly strings 5 through 1 (G2 D3 G3 B3 E4), strongly outlines a G6 chord. Specifically, the D-G-B (strings 4-3-2) forms a clear G major triad, while the G-B-E (strings 3-2-1) adds the 6th, completing the G6 voicing.
The true character of this tuning emerges with the lowest string tuned to A#2. This note sits a minor third below the G2 of the 5th string, creating a rich, somewhat dissonant or dramatically resonant foundation over the G6 chord. This configuration hints at an A#maj7#11 or a complex modal harmony, characteristic of Kottke's intricate fingerstyle compositions, allowing for deep drones, walking bass lines, and surprising harmonic shifts. While not a simple 'open chord' tuning in the traditional sense, the strong G6 voicing on the upper strings makes it relatively easy to find harmonically related chords by barring across the fretboard on these strings, immediately yielding X6 chords (e.g., a barre at the 1st fret would give a G#6 chord, while a barre at the 3rd fret would yield an A#6 chord).
How to Tune
To achieve the "Kottke Across The Street" tuning from standard E Standard tuning, follow these precise adjustments:
- 6th String (Low E): Tune down 6 semitones to A#2. This is a substantial drop from the standard E2. For optimal playability and intonation, especially with such a significant decrease in tension, using a heavier gauge string for your low E is highly recommended.
 - 5th String (A): Tune down 2 semitones to G2.
 - 4th String (D): Keep as is; no change (0 semitones) - remains D3.
 - 3rd String (G): Keep as is; no change (0 semitones) - remains G3.
 - 2nd String (B): Keep as is; no change (0 semitones) - remains B3.
 - 1st String (High E): Keep as is; no change (0 semitones) - remains E4.
 
Always tune carefully and ensure your guitar's intonation is checked after significant tuning changes, especially when dropping string tension as much as this tuning requires on the lowest string.
Here are the specific notes for each string in the "Kottke Across The Street" tuning, from lowest (6th string) to highest (1st string):
        6th String: A#2
        5th String: G2
        4th String: D3
        3rd String: G3
        2nd String: B3
        1st String: E4
